Description
SERS0001 Year 1A Comprehension of Russian covers a broad range of topics and functions. This module concentrates on the development of comprehension of Russian and a range of reading, writing, and listening skills. The module aims to enable students (i) to achieve a solid base in Russian in reading and listening comprehension skills, (ii) to develop a thorough understanding of Russian grammar and to acquire a good working vocabulary, as well as (iii) to boost language awareness and language learning study skills.
As the module progresses, the range of materials extends to take in literature as well as social and cultural developments.
By the end of the module students will have acquired (i) a sound knowledge of the structures of Russian, (ii) a working vocabulary of 1300 - 2000 words, (iii) an ability to understand written and spoken Russian, moving from beginners to intermediate level. The module involves both whole class work and small group work, with the emphasis throughout on the active participation of students. The module follows a highly organized and coherent programme in which all classes complement and reinforce each other. Resources include various materials (bespoke and from textbooks), audio recordings and computer-mediated materials.
